Youth Pastor Opportunity
Lighthouse Baptist Church in St. Ann, Missouri is seeking a spiritually mature Youth Pastor to passionately lead and disciple middle and high school students across both English and Spanish ministry contexts.
A thriving, multicultural church shining the light of Christ in St. Louis.
Located in the heart of St. Ann, just minutes from downtown St. Louis, Lighthouse Baptist Church is a thriving, multicultural congregation devoted to shining the light of Jesus Christ in the community and around the world. As an independent Baptist church, Lighthouse stands firmly on the truth of God’s Word and the life-changing message of the Gospel.
Lighthouse is a unified church family with two services, one in English and one in Spanish, each given equal value, excellence, and spiritual intentionality.
Both congregations share one vision: to love God passionately, grow biblically, serve joyfully, and reach people intentionally with the Gospel of Jesus Christ.
With an average Sunday attendance of approximately 500 people, Lighthouse is a warm, growing, multigenerational church with ministries for children, students, and adults.
The convictions shaping this church family.
A bilingual church family united under one Savior.
Lighthouse Baptist Church is led by Senior Pastor Daniel Duke and his wife, Laura Duke, who serves as the church’s Children’s Ministry Director. Before coming to St. Ann, the Dukes served faithfully as missionaries in Peru for 15 years, where God gave them a deep love for cross-cultural ministry and a vision to plant a bilingual church, one family united under one Savior and serving in two languages.

Lighthouse Baptist Church is prayerfully seeking a Youth Pastor who will build a thriving ministry that connects students from both English- and Spanish-speaking backgrounds. This leader will partner with parents, volunteers, and pastoral staff to inspire students to love God, live His Word, and impact their world.
Lead and Shepherd Students Spiritually
Provide biblical teaching, mentoring, and pastoral care for middle and high school students, helping them grow in their relationship with Jesus Christ.
Build a Gospel-Centered Youth Ministry
Develop and oversee a Christ-focused ministry that emphasizes discipleship, evangelism, service, spiritual maturity, and a fun, safe, welcoming environment.
Equip and Mentor Volunteer Leaders
Recruit, train, and encourage adult and student leaders, building a unified team that models Christlike character and invests in the next generation.
Partner with Parents and Families
Work alongside parents to support them as the primary spiritual leaders of their homes through communication, encouragement, and practical discipleship resources.
Plan Engaging Events and Programs
Coordinate weekly gatherings, small groups, retreats, camps, and outreach events that connect students with God, each other, and the wider church community.
Integrate Students into Church Life
Encourage students to serve in worship, missions, outreach, and ministry, helping them see themselves as vital members of the larger body of Christ.
Collaborate with Pastoral Staff
Work closely with the Senior Pastor and ministry team to align youth ministry goals with the overall vision and mission of Lighthouse Baptist Church.

Educational Background
A bachelor’s degree in Youth Ministry, Biblical Studies, Christian Education, or a related ministry field is preferred, providing a solid foundation in theology, student development, and practical ministry leadership.
A bachelor’s degree in Education, Communications, or the Social Sciences, coupled with significant youth ministry experience, may also demonstrate the relational, organizational, and teaching skills needed to lead and disciple students effectively.
Additional training or coursework in family ministry, counseling, or adolescent development is highly valued.
A minimum of two to five years of hands-on experience serving in youth ministry through a church staff role, internship, or volunteer leadership is strongly preferred.
Suburban life with quick access to the greater St. Louis region.
St. Ann is a northwest St. Louis County suburb with a friendly small-town feel, suburban convenience, and quick access to the broader St. Louis metro area. The community offers accessible neighborhoods, parks, schools, dining, and ministry opportunities just minutes from downtown St. Louis.
St. Ann is close to Interstate 70, Interstate 270, and St. Louis Lambert International Airport, making regional travel and commuting simple.
Residents enjoy neighborhood parks, local schools, community events, recreation, and suburban convenience near a major city.
The diversity of the area creates meaningful opportunities for Gospel ministry, cross-cultural outreach, and church engagement.
